Album Review: Etienne De Crécy - Super Discount 3

StarStarStarHalf Star

"Instantly gratifying dancefloor kicks."

Illustrious French touch house producer Etienne De Crécy will have fans shouting “Vive La France” as he returns this month with the third installment of his Super Discount albums.

Much like the singles already released last year De Crécy offers up ten tracks of pure dancefloor bounce despite the self-conscious adoption of some contemporary slang. Thick beats and rubbery bass are his trademark but this time around De Crécy has worked with vocalists achieving an almost electro-pop vibe on this release. Collaborating with Alex Gopher on Smile they deal an irresistible disco house groove. Instantly gratifying dancefloor kicks.
